The Background of Poker Chips

[ English ]

Poker chips have been made from a wide range of materials in an almost endless variety of styles since the creation of betting and the need to keep track of winnings. The most commonly used components used at this time in the manufacture of cutting-edge poker chips are plastic, clay, and acrylic composite. Clay chips, the primary of the bunch, have been made in America since the late 1800s.

Back in the 19th century, poker enthusiasts appear to be using any small object with value you can imagine. Early poker enthusiasts sometimes employed jagged gold pieces as well as chips – mainly manufactured of wood and clay. By the 20th century, poker chip features began to employ a greater prominence, and the smooth sides of older chips were given up to chips with slits to keep them neatly arranged together.
